Wizkid is among those who didn’t expect such tremendous success. That’s why today he doesn’t have a lot of photos of his childhood.

First of all, he started singing at the age of 11 in the church choir.

It would be many years later that he would begin to gain popularity. Wizkid was fully involved in the music industry in Nigeria in 2010. That’s why there are only a few Wizkid pictures in secondary school.


By the way, it is worth mentioning that Wizkid was expelled from school. It was a grammar school which is situated in Ijebu-Ode, Ogun State. Wizkid education conceals a very interesting fact. Are you ready?!

According to some sources, he was expelled from the school for stealing school property. Whether the reason is true or not, we will probably never know. But the fact that he was expelled is one hundred percent true information.

Policemen Brutalizes Lawyer In Delta

A lawyer in the Warri branch of the Nigeria Bar Association, Mr Bernard Oyabevwe, was a June 5, 2018, allegedly beaten to a pulp by policemen attached to a police station in the ‘A’ Division of the Delta State Police Command in Warri for defending his client. The lawyer was said to have visited the division to defend his client who was arrested by the operatives of the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ission. Southern City News learnt on Sunday that Oyabevwe had visited the police station attached to the division, which is directly adjacent the state magistrate court, when the incident happened, leaving the victim brutalised with his eyes injured. It was learnt that trouble started when Oyabevwe found out that his client and his wife had been forcefully arrested by the EFCC officials from Magistrate Court II and taken to the division.
